If you are in it to win it here’s what has to happen…

– Focused start to the Day

– Everyone dialed in with a plan and a goal, individually

– Unrushed attentive engagement with each patient, to a greater degree anyone who is lacking or void an active treatment plan

– Culmination, consultation, completion of each Patient visit with a tangible result

– Tracking and having checks and balances when the day is done…not the month or the week, but the day

Days build months. Individual Patients build days. Team members cultivate patients. Doctors cultivate team members.

There you have it. That’s a winning formula for success.
